29 CFR 1910.28(b)(1)(i): (1) Unprotected sides and edges.  (i) Except as provided elsewhere in this section, the employer must ensure that each employee on a walking-working surface with an unprotected side or edge that is 4 feet  or more above a lower level is protected from falling by one or more of the following:      A) Roof of the structure: Employees were exposed to fall hazards of approximately 22 feet while engaged in masonry work on the roof of a structure without a means of fall protection in place, on or about November 16th, 2018.

29 CFR 1910.28(b)(12)(i): Each employee on a scaffold was not protected from falling in acordance 29 CFR part 1926, subpart L:    A) Exterior, On the Scaffold: Employees were exposed to fall hazards of approximately 22 feet while conducting work from a scaffold that was not sully planked, on or about November 16th, 2018.

29 CFR 1910.135(a)(1): The employer shall ensure that each affected employee wears a protective helmet when working in areas where there is a potential for injury to the head from falling objects.   A) Exterior, On the side of the house on the ladders below:  Employees were exposed to head injuries while working below roofing activities. The employees were not protected by hard hats or protective helmets, on or about October 2nd, 2018.
